Yaonde: Cameroon overcame the fighting spirit of the Comoros to reach the quarter-finals of the African Nations Cup. The victory was 2-1. Carl Toko Icambi (29) and Vincent Abubaker (70) scored the goals. Yusuf M. for Comoros. Changama (81) found the target.
Comoros left-back Chucker Al-Hadur, who missed all three of the team’s goalkeepers due to injury, has been named in the squad. In the seventh minute, captain Nadeem Jimmy Abdou was shown a red card and the Comoros faced a major crisis. However, the team returned unscathed in the face of Cameron’s pride.
